On the Origin and History of the People of India, Their Religion and Institutions, Collected, Translated, and Illustrated by J. Muir
The Introduction (pp. 1 — 6) contains a very rapid sur vey of the sources from which our information on the} subject of caste is to be derived, viz. The Vedic hymns; the Brahmanas, the Epic poems, and the Puranas, 111 which the chronological order and the general charac teristics of these works are stated.
